    Personality:

    Considering Fushimi's lack of trust in family/friends it shows a lot towards his past - shows a lot to his uncaring parents and how he ended up playing 'thugs' with Yata and the rest of HOMRA before he moved on. Really, unlike Yata who can be open with others, Fushimi is much more withdrawn. He likes his own space and when it comes to work that's especially true. He's left to work on his own as he's able to move more freely that way. In the memory of red manga, he's shown to be chasing Mole down who was trading drugs and lived underground. It's not the only case where he's gone off on his own though, either. When Scepter 4 went to the High School to look for Yashiro he slipped outside to find out the details by himself while Seri kept the principal occupied.

    He hates teamwork, and from that he also hates sharing. This applies to space, to things--but also to Yata himself, honestly. When they were still at school Yata was always around him and he'd stick up for him when he was picked on for saying the wrong thing or just being in the wrong place at the wrong time. He'd share with Yata - drinks, games, food--anything really--but never would with anyone else. When HOMRA invited them into their group, he came to find himself growing hatred towards everyone who was taking his only friend away, and it's part of the reason why he moved on to Scepter 4. He told Yata because he didn't want to 'play thugs' for the rest of his life, when in actuality it is definitely more to do with Yata himself. He couldn't get all of his attention, but like this Yata gets wound up enough that he'll focus all that hate at Fushimi instead. It's not the same, and he'll never get what he wants which makes his whole existence pretty pathetic in a way.

    His hatred towards Mikoto is merely founded on how Yata looks up to him. As is the same with some of the others from that group. Anna is the only one he really doesn't seem to show any ill towards, and in the extra materials has even been shown helping her when she's gotten stuck. With her he'll actually give a sort-of-helping-hand, even if he says he hates it at the same time. He's willing to put himself out there for her.

    While he may show disinterest and even disgust to a lot of people, there are some (like Anna as mentioned above) he does look out for. When Mikoto used his red flames to try and blast his way out of Scepter 4's headquarters, Fushimi stepped in to form a barrier in front of Seri, to make sure she didn't get too injured. He is good at following her and Munakata's orders, however, even if sometimes it may seem like he really doesn't want to. In fact, his whole persona seems to read like he's constantly bored and uninterested in everything. His work, his life-- there's really no limit to it. He only seems to have any kind of extreme reaction when Yata is involved.

    Despite this, Hidaka actually tries to include him in group events. He tries to get Fushimi to join them for a party, but Fushimi outright refuses. Hidaka spends an evening working with Fushimi, who usually handles all the paperwork himself. In fact, rather than giving it back for corrections he just does it himself - he really thinks it's worthless having others do jobs that he believes he can handle on his own. In the end he really does stick to his guns too, as Hidaka and the others are stuck in a "group meeting" with Awashima Seri and Munakata Reisi, he's off elsewhere.

    Even though Fushimi thinks in really negative ways, he really is good at getting work done. He's efficient and fast, probably because he's direct enough to get his point across in very few words. However, there is also a side of him that is too direct and harsh. When with others from Scepter 4 in the first chapter of days of blue, he digs his heel into one of the guys and tells them "So what?" He's so uncaring of how he seems to others as long as his job is done. That, and as they're criminals, don't they kind of deserve that treatment? It makes some sense when you consider how frustrated he was with being stuck in HOMRA, who are also hoodlums and thugs in there own way. They don't really obey the laws completely, that's for sure. He also doesn't like to mix work with the idea of friendship. Hidaka told him that they were comrades, and that angered him on top of the failed reports that Doumyouji kept giving him.

    Fushimi overworks and doesn't eat healthily because of it, though, it's even in his profile that he doesn't like vegetables. He's of the opinion that if he takes this on by himself it'll get done faster, as others are much more incompetent. It's probably true with some of the others, actually, as Doumyouji demonstrates. Then again, Fushimi does actually admit that while Hidaka still made an error, he was much better with the reports than Doumyouji is. The biggest part of this development is showing that Fushimi can give thanks when it's appropriate as well. He's told that part of his job is to delegate work, rather than to take it on by himself, and he does say thank you when Hidaka offers to help him.

    The newest manga chapter of the days of blue has him dealing with a small child, and the amount of distrust he has of adults/parents and society really shows here. He wonders if the child's parents are that worthless, whether it is best to just move on. Munakata reminds him that if one society abandons you, there will always be another that comes along that accepts you - really just like what happened with him (although he wasn't abandoned by HOMRA, not really, he just feels as though Yata abandoned him...)


    Abilities:

    Red Flame/Aura: Fushimi gained power from being under Mikoto Suoh in HOMRA for a brief period of time. This works kind of like a flame, and can be "attached" to weapons to add extra damage. It is pretty much used as an ability of destruction for the most part, and Fushimi himself has been shown to use throwing knives with the red flame to hurt Yata.

    Blue Flame/Aura: Unlike anyone else, Fushimi also has the blue power gained from joining Scepter 4 under Munakata. This power can be used similar to the red aura, however, it tends to be used as a barrier for protection. Fushimi used it with his throwing knives to create a barrier in front of Awashima Seri against Mikoto's blast and the others use it with their swords as a means of protection.

    Swordsmanship: Fushimi has been given a sword just like the rest of Scepter 4, and while he clearly isn't as good as Awashima Seri, he can still handle a blade pretty well. He can also use throwing knives to hit a target and/or person.

    Hacking: Fushimi is good with technology and is able to get around systems to find information. (Though he doesn't always need to, if there is someone he can chloroform I guess--) While I know this won't be possible with Holly Heights' system, it is there.

    Third Person:

    The house that he's been given is too full of people. There's too much sharing of space and even things and the whole situation is weighing too much on Fushimi at the moment. He wants the space to breathe away from others, but that is nigh impossible given the situation as well. It's why he takes the opportunity to steal the "family" computer, to sit down and stare at the screen at something familiar to him. The network here has been secured more than he'd expected, honestly, and that is only frustrating him more as well.

    "...Tsk." Another option falls flat, another option gone. His eyes shift towards the door, wondering when someone might come and bother him - hopefully he'll have time before it comes to that. His elbow moves to rest of the table, chin falling to press against his palm. His other hand clicks at the mouse, shifts it and moves the cursor to another place.

    The network, at least, is pretty useful - though some may say otherwise considering the details he's gathering at the moment. His eyes scan lower, searching for someone and-- well, it's obvious he finds them, when his hand on the mouse tightens and he leans in a little closer to see the post on there at the moment.

    What was this?

    He doesn't hesitate to open it, reading over details quickly - scanning them, more than taking in every word. He doesn't need to read every word - not when it comes to him. The hand that had been a rest for his face is pulled away, curling inwards towards his collar. He doesn't even pay attention to the door now, focused on letting his fingers curl against the edge of the material, sinking into material and then skin as nails bite down.

    "Misaki--" There's a hint of venom there as he spends time reading up on how he's been here, who he's befriended and who he needs to take note of.

    He can't help but wonder why. Why is it that he's able to act like this when I betrayed him? Why can he still smile and laugh and joke with others? How can he act like this without Mikoto there?

    None of it makes sense. It's unfair, and he's left feeling bitter because he doesn't even have work to keep himself occupied yet. The only thing he can think to do, sadly, is leave messages in Yata's mailbox and hope that he'll give in to his emotions soon enough.
